{"title":"Blockchain-based efficient and secure cloud cross-domain data sharing with dynamic revocation by multiple authorities","authors":"Guangfu Wu , Su Xu , Daojing He , Sammy Chan","doi":"10.1016/j.comnet.2025.111518","DOIUrl":null,"url":null,"abstract":"<div><div>In complex cloud environments with expanding data volumes, coordinating the efficiency and security of data sharing is crucial to meet the practical needs of cross-domain sharing among users with distributed attributes from multiple domains. For example, in the context of smart city development, residential energy data can support academic research or optimize resource distribution to improve urban management. In such cross-domain sharing, secure data transmission and multi-party authorization are vital to ensure data security and compliance. This paper employs blockchain and Multi-Authority Attribute-Based Encryption (MA-ABE) to construct a high-security encryption system. It supports dynamic revocation under partial policy-hiding, verifiable lightweight operations, and resistance to offline dictionary attacks as well as multiple collusion attacks within the system. Smart contracts are used to enhance distributed attribute diversity and system robustness, while blockchain ensures transparency and security in key generation and dynamic revocation. Security, theoretical, and experimental analysis validate relatively low communication and computation costs of our scheme, with its high security, and significant performance advantages over current methods.</div></div>","PeriodicalId":50637,"journal":{"name":"Computer Networks","volume":"270 ","pages":"Article 111518"},"PeriodicalIF":4.4000,"publicationDate":"2025-07-13","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"Computer Networks","FirstCategoryId":"94","ListUrlMain":"https://www.sciencedirect.com/science/article/pii/S1389128625004852","RegionNum":2,"RegionCategory":"计算机科学","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q1","JCRName":"COMPUTER SCIENCE, HARDWARE & ARCHITECTURE","Score":null,"Total":0}
引用次数: 0
Abstract
In complex cloud environments with expanding data volumes, coordinating the efficiency and security of data sharing is crucial to meet the practical needs of cross-domain sharing among users with distributed attributes from multiple domains. For example, in the context of smart city development, residential energy data can support academic research or optimize resource distribution to improve urban management. In such cross-domain sharing, secure data transmission and multi-party authorization are vital to ensure data security and compliance. This paper employs blockchain and Multi-Authority Attribute-Based Encryption (MA-ABE) to construct a high-security encryption system. It supports dynamic revocation under partial policy-hiding, verifiable lightweight operations, and resistance to offline dictionary attacks as well as multiple collusion attacks within the system. Smart contracts are used to enhance distributed attribute diversity and system robustness, while blockchain ensures transparency and security in key generation and dynamic revocation. Security, theoretical, and experimental analysis validate relatively low communication and computation costs of our scheme, with its high security, and significant performance advantages over current methods.
期刊介绍:
Computer Networks is an international, archival journal providing a publication vehicle for complete coverage of all topics of interest to those involved in the computer communications networking area. The audience includes researchers, managers and operators of networks as well as designers and implementors. The Editorial Board will consider any material for publication that is of interest to those groups.